Freud
Psychoanalysis, a method devised by Austrian neurologist Sigmund Freud, focuses on treating psychopathology through conversational therapy between patients and psychoanalysts.
Wundt
Refers to Wilhelm Wundt, often considered the father of modern psychology, who established the first psychology laboratory.
Observable Behavior
Actions or reactions of an individual that can be directly observed and measured, excluding internal processes like thinking.
Consciousness
Consciousness is the state of being aware of and able to think about one's own existence, perceptions, thoughts, and feelings.
